Description

Core Hours

Wednesday - Saturday, 6:00 pm - 6:30 am (every other Wednesday off)

Purpose and Scope

Provides technical support for the maintenance of the Production equipment. Performs regular preventive maintenance and repair and strives to improve operational quality of the facility and its equipment.

  • Responsible for engineering support and maintaining equipment and processes to include the construction, modification and improvement of equipment, with assistance from other Production Maintenance Technicians.
  • Responsible for assisting Maintenance Technician staff in training and directing Maintenance Tech I staff in equipment operation, set‑ups and repairs.
  • Responsible for assisting Maintenance Technician staff in training maintenance and production employees on the use, maintenance and cleaning of equipment.
  • Assist with maintaining content of training records for department, in compliance with cGMP standards.
  • Establish and maintain records that demonstrate conformity with FDA, cGMP, and SOP standards.
  • Confer with management, quality and production managers to resolve problems found.
  • Maintain process equipment and machinery, and perform scheduled maintenance operations for all company work locations.
  • Recommend and help implement measures/processes to improve operating conditions of equipment.
  • Assist the Engineering department in process / product layout and design.
  • Perform installation of machines and equipment.
  • Responsible for assisting with the maintenance of spare parts inventory for assigned equipment, including monitoring levels, initiating requisitions, completing budget review, and ordering necessary materials.
  • Requisition maintenance supplies, machinery, parts and equipment as needed.
  • Perform electrical troubleshooting and component replacement as needed.
  • Participate in required annual hazardous waste training. Hazardous waste involvement may include but is not limited to the handling of universal waste such as spent fluorescent tubes, spent filters, batteries, and used oil. Respond to spills per CP 030-0202 Chemical Spill Response.
  • Perform job in a clean room environment requiring clean room gowning.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Knowledge, Skills & Abilities

  • Ability to manage maintenance operations for assigned shift.
  • Ability to carry out electrical troubleshooting to root‑cause, mechanical repairs, maintenance and set up of production equipment.
  • Ability to troubleshoot, diagnose and repair technical support equipment.
  • Proficiency in welding and machining preferred.
  • High mechanical aptitude; ability to analyze the mechanics of new projects for the most efficient outcome, and to troubleshoot mechanical / electrical devices and repair them to good operating condition.
  • Computer skills to include Word and Excel.
  • Ability to work well with employees and outside contractors.
  • Neat and organized.
  • Ability to multi‑task and prioritize multiple job functions
  • Ability to lift up to 50 pounds.
  • Ability to stand for long periods of time, and to squat, kneel, and bend frequently.
  • Valid driver’s license and acceptable driving record required.
